Senior Software Engineer - Data Platform
$126.23k - $163.35k per yearSamsara
Senior Software Engineer - Data Platform
Remote - Canada
ID:JR11665 (for internal use only)
About the role:
Samsara is looking for a Senior Software Engineer I to join our Data Platform team, which owns and develops the core analytical platform across Samsara. This team builds and maintains the infrastructure that powers Samsara’s data lake, distributed compute platform, and the systems that move data from our production data stores into our lakehouse.
As a Senior Software Engineer on Data Platform, you will design, build, and operate reliable, scalable, and secure infrastructure for ingesting, processing, cataloging, and accessing petabytes of data. You will work on the foundational systems that enable engineers, data scientists, analysts, and product teams across Samsara to build customer-facing features, train models, develop operational insights, and support the company’s long-term AI and analytics roadmap.
This is a specialized software engineering role focused on data infrastructure. You will work on systems such as Spark and Databricks infrastructure, Delta Lake on S3, data replication from primary data stores such as RDS and DynamoDB, orchestration and metadata services, internal data libraries, and infrastructure tooling across the big data ecosystem.
This role is not an analytics or business data engineering role. If your experience is primarily focused on SQL modeling, BI dashboards, ETL tools, or building business-facing data marts, this role is likely not the right fit. The ideal candidate is a software engineer with deep experience building and operating production data platforms, distributed systems, or large-scale ingestion infrastructure.
This is a remote position open to candidates residing in Canada. Relocation assistance will not be provided for this role.
In this role, you will:
- Design, build, and operate high-scale data ingestion and replication systems from Samsara’s primary production data stores, including RDS, DynamoDB, internal APIs, and event-driven systems, into our data lakehouse.
- Build and maintain reliable, scalable, and modern data platform infrastructure capable of handling petabytes of data across Samsara’s analytics, AI, product, and operational use cases.
- Improve the reliability, observability, scalability, security, and developer experience of Samsara’s Spark and Databricks-based data processing platform.
- Develop internal libraries, APIs, frameworks, and tooling in languages such as Go and Python to help teams across Samsara move, process, discover, and access data safely and efficiently.
- Work on foundational data lake and lakehouse technologies, including Delta Lake on S3, data catalogs, metadata services, orchestration systems, and platform automation.
- Collaborate closely with infrastructure, product engineering, data science, analytics, security, and data engineering teams to understand platform needs and deliver durable, scalable solutions.
- Stay connected to modern data platform technologies and help shape Samsara’s long-term data infrastructure roadmap, including support for AI, privacy, security, global scale, and customer-facing data products.
- Champion, role model, and embed Samsara’s cultural principles (Focus on Customer Success, Build for the Long Term, Adopt a Growth Mindset, Be Inclusive, Win as a Team) as we scale globally and across new offices.
Minimum requirements for the role:
- 4+ years of professional software engineering experience in production environments.
- 4+ years of experience building or maintaining large-scale production data infrastructure, data platforms, distributed systems, or data lake systems.
- Strong experience with Apache Spark or similar distributed data processing systems.
- Experience operating production infrastructure in AWS, including services such as S3, RDS, DynamoDB, SQS, Kinesis, Lambda, or similar.
- Experience designing, building, and operating reliable systems with strong ownership of scalability, observability, security, and operational excellence.
- Proficiency in at least one production programming language such as Go, Python, Scala, or Java.
- Ability to collaborate effectively with cross-functional partners, including software engineers, data scientists, analysts, security teams, and product stakeholders.
An ideal candidate also has:
- Experience with Databricks, Delta Lake, or similar lakehouse technologies such as Iceberg or Hudi.
- Experience building data replication or ingestion systems from OLTP data stores into a data lake or lakehouse.
- Experience with Infrastructure-as-Code tools such as Terraform or CloudFormation.
- Familiarity with data catalogs, metadata systems, and data discovery tools such as Unity Catalog, Hive Metastore, DataHub, or Amundsen.
- Experience with orchestration systems such as Airflow, Dagster, or Prefect.
- Experience with streaming data, event-driven architectures, or systems that handle late-arriving or mutable data.
- Familiarity with containerization or orchestration technologies such as Docker, Kubernetes, ECS, or Fargate.
- Experience building internal platforms, libraries, or developer tooling used by other engineering teams.
- Experience contributing to data infrastructure roadmaps, evaluating new technologies, and driving improvements that create leverage for internal and external customers.
Total Rewards
The range of annual base salary for full-time employees for this position is below. Please note that base pay offered may vary depending on factors including your city of residence, job-related knowledge, skills, and experience. This role is also eligible for an initial RSU grant with no vesting cliff, and ongoing refresh opportunities tied to performance, subject to plan terms and conditions. Learn more about our total rewards and benefits below.
126,225 – 163,350 CAD
At Samsara, we build for the people who keep the global economy moving. We want owners, not passengers, which is why our rewards are designed to fuel high-impact builders. Our compensation program delivers above-market total compensation through a combination of base salary, performance-based bonus/variable pay, and equity (for eligible roles) in a high-growth public company. We meaningfully differentiate pay for our top performers, who have the opportunity to earn above-market compensation that can outpace the broader market over time.
Beyond compensation, we provide the foundations that enable long-term success: a flexible, employee-led remote model, a professional development stipend, comprehensive health and parental leave plans, and more.
Flexible Working
At Samsara, we embrace a flexible working model that caters to the diverse needs of our teams. Our offices are open for those who prefer to work in-person and we also support remote work where it aligns with our operational requirements. For certain positions, being close to one of our offices or within a specific geographic area is important to facilitate collaboration, access to resources, or alignment with our service regions. In these cases, the job description will clearly indicate any working location requirements. Our goal is to ensure that all members of our team can contribute effectively, whether they are working on-site, in a hybrid model, or fully remotely. All offers of employment are contingent upon an individual’s ability to secure and maintain the legal right to work at the company and in the specified work location, if applicable.
Belonging at Samsara
At Samsara, we welcome everyone regardless of their background. All qualified applicants will receive consideration for employment without regard to race, color, religion, national origin, sex, gender, gender identity, sexual orientation, protected veteran status, disability, age, and other characteristics protected by law. We depend on the unique approaches of our team members to help us solve complex problems and want to ensure that Samsara is a place where people from all backgrounds can make an impact.
Accommodations
Samsara is an inclusive work environment, and we are committed to ensuring equal opportunity in employment for qualified persons with disabilities. Please email View email address on click.appcast.io or click here if you require any reasonable accommodations throughout the recruiting process.
Our Commitment to Authenticity
We use Tofu , a fraud detection tool, to validate the authenticity of applications and protect against identity fraud. This ensures we are connecting with real people and allows us to prioritize genuine candidates. Please see Samsara’s Candidate Privacy Notice for more information.
#J-18808-Ljbffr- ...position is listed on behalf of a partner company, who manages all applications and next steps. Our partner is looking for a Senior Software Engineer – Data Platform based in Canada. This is a high-impact engineering role focused on building and scaling the foundational data...SeniorSoftwareLong term contractWork at officeRemote workFlexible hours
$90k - $110k per year
...We are seeking a high-performing Senior Data Engineer to help build and scale the data infrastructure that powers analytics, automation, and AI... ...experience in data engineering, delivering business-critical software solutions for large enterprises with a consistent track record...SeniorSoftware$129.39k - $161.74k per year
...make a difference? Boomi, the data activation company for AI, powers... ...-winning Boomi Enterprise Platform is the active data foundation... ...An Impact The Boomi Runtime engineering team is responsible for building... ...distributed systems. As a Senior Software Engineer on the Runtime...SeniorSoftwareInternshipRemote work$102.5k - $184.5k per year
...06/15/2026 - 06:16 Are you a software developer who loves building... ...Join our Cloud Experience Engineering Team Our Cloud Experience... ...with the best As a Front-End Senior Software Engineer, you will thrive... ...cross-browser and cross-platform solutions Contributing to...SeniorSoftwareRemote jobWork at officeWork from home$176.26k - $220.32k per year
...you can make a difference? Boomi, the data activation company for AI, powers the agentic... .... The award-winning Boomi Enterprise Platform is the active data foundation that... .... How You'll Make An Impact As a Senior Principal Software Engineer, you will be a technical leader...SeniorSoftwareLong term contractRemote work- ...providing an integrated controls platform for global banks, asset managers,... ...cloud service. At Behavox, our engineering culture is built around speed, experimentation... ...Tokyo. About the Role The Software Engineer (Java) operates at a senior engineer level, driving technical...SeniorSoftwareLong term contractContract workLive InWork at officeImmediate startWorldwideFlexible hours1 day per week
- ...-powered StackAdapt Marketing Platform seamlessly connects brand and... ...advertising and marketing channels. Engineering at StackAdapt: As an... .... You will work with large data sets and have exposure to modern... ...and lead by example to uphold software development best-practices in...SeniorSoftwareLocal areaRemote workWork from homeHome officeFlexible hours
$186.37k - $223.64k per year
...our fully managed observability platform, is flexible and built for... ...and act on all their disparate data to move at the speed of their... ...at this time). Staff Backend Engineer - Platform SysEng The Opportunity... ...and developers use our software, having some grounding in both...SoftwareRemote jobLocal areaFlexible hours$154k - $176k per year
...machine learning. As an AI-Driven Full Stack Engineer, you'll be part of a team charting new... ...automate manual processes and unlock powerful data-driven insights. You will work across the... ...like NLP, computer vision, recommendation engines etc. Proficiency with cloud infrastructure...SeniorSoftwareRemote jobWork at officeWork from home$104k - $139k per year
..., build and distribute open-source software that enables people to enjoy the internet... ...About this role: Mozilla’s Cloud Engineering team seeks a Senior Software Engineer to mature, maintain... ...Internal Developer Infrastructure Platform. You will work on creating standardized...SeniorSoftwareRemote jobImmediate startHome office$89.92k - $112.4k per year
...where you can make a difference? Boomi, the data activation company for AI, powers the... .... The award-winning Boomi Enterprise Platform is the active data foundation that delivers... .... How You'll Make An Impact As a Senior Software Quality Engineer, you will bridge traditional...SeniorSoftwareContract work- ...next generation of financial platforms - combining traditional finance... ...We’re looking for a Platform Engineer with a strong backend foundation... ...across infrastructure, data pipelines, and scalable systems... ...to 7+ years of experience in software engineering, backend engineering...SoftwareWork at officeRemote workShift work
$140k - $160k per year
...telecoms a breeze. We provide flexible software that modernizes how communication... ...We're looking for a hands-on Engineering Manager to lead our Platform Foundations team — a small, high-leverage... ...the leadership and direction a senior team needs to do its best work. You...SeniorSoftwareRemote workFlexible hours- ...We are seeking a collaborative and driven Senior AI Software Engineer to join our team. As a core contributor to our platform, you will help build and scale the intelligent services powering our autonomous visual asset editing pipeline. You’ll work closely with a talented...SeniorSoftwareRemote job
$110k - $150k per year
...intelligence, Kindsight leverages real-time data and AI to help thousands of... ...are seeking an Intermediate Fullstack AI Platform Engineer to help build production AI agents and agent... ...engineering role for someone who has built real software around LLMs or agents, not just...SeniorSoftwareManual labor$100k - $200k per year
..., employees, and communities. The Role As a Senior Product Manager, Platform on the Compass Patient data product , you will own data quality and data features... ...for data clean-up, and features that assist the software UI and data delivery, including search services and...SeniorSoftwareRemote jobWork at officeLocal areaWork from home$137.6k - $172k per year
...comprehensive skills development platforms for the AI era. This... ...-demand fields such as GenAI, data science, technology, and business... ...are seeking a highly skilled Senior Data Scientist with deep expertise... ...directly with product managers, engineers, and learning designers to...SeniorWorldwide- ...Slice is investing in the platform capabilities that help our products... ...and operations scale. As a Senior Product Manager for Core, you... ...across operations, payments, data, support and internal product... ...collaborate effectively with engineers, designers, product managers,...SeniorLocal areaRemote workFlexible hours
- ...Canada’s largest Indigenous-owned software testing and technology... ...looking for a Functional Test Engineer to provide service to a Federal... ...preferred) SQL knowledge with data testing experience GenAI hands... ...programs IBM Curam platform with customized UI components...SoftwareInternshipShift work
- ...Stripe is a financial infrastructure platform for businesses. Millions of... ...your career. About the team The Data Foundations team drives Data Engineering and Data Apps and Tooling work across... ...are looking for talented data-minded software engineers to help us manage...SoftwareInternship
- ...lifetime. Hasbro’s Direct-to-Consumer (DTC) platform connects fans worldwide through seamless, intelligent, and data-driven digital commerce experiences. Our... ...features, and HasLab crowdfunding. As a Software Development Engineer on the Direct-to-Consumer e-commerce team,...SoftwareLong term contractWorldwide
- ...are seeking a high-performing Data Architect to help build and scale... ...for candidates who want real engineering responsibility, not shadow... ...native tooling, and partner with senior engineers and data scientists... ...Establish standards for data platforms, integrations, analytics, and...Senior
- ...At Cloudbeds, we're not just building software, we’re transforming hospitality. Our intelligently designed platform powers properties across 150 countries, processing... .... How You'll Make an Impact: As a Senior Fullstack Engineer on the Distribution Team, you'll be...SeniorSoftwareLong term contractWork at officeLocal areaRemote workWork from homeWorldwideHome officeWeekend work
- ...Operating outside the standard Product and Engineering structure, ZT1 is built for speed,... ...functional partners, with direct exposure to senior leadership. You will not just build systems... ...a total of 4+ years of experience as a software engineer. · You are experienced in designing...SeniorSoftwareRemote jobWork at officeFlexible hours
$100k - $118.5k per year
...AI-powered StackAdapt Marketing Platform seamlessly connects brand and performance... ...a central role in enabling data-driven decision-making across the organization. As a Senior Data Analyst on the BI team, you... ...'ve been awarded: G2 Top Software for 2026 2026 Best Workplaces™...SeniorSoftwareLocal areaRemote workWork from homeHome office$100k - $175k per year
...providing real-time reference data across the complete healthcare... ...customer success. As a Data Engineer, you will own the end-to-end... ...deploy production-grade data platforms from scratch ~ Expert-level... ...in modern data architecture, software design patterns, and various data...SoftwareRemote jobLong term contractWork at officeLocal areaWork from home- ...Improvado is an AI-powered marketing data platform built for mid-market and enterprise teams. We help companies automate complex marketing... ...and cares about high-quality execution. About the Role The Senior Marketing Analyst's primary responsibility is to help clients maximize...SeniorRemote work
- ...compete on their own terms. Our HelixAI platform and Helix Pods delivery model put our engineers at the center of real agentic... ...destination for trailblazing senior engineers like yourself. Picture collaborating... ...optimizations for clinical-grade data. Build and maintain AWS...SeniorSoftwareRemote jobWork at officeFlexible hours
- ...-powered StackAdapt Marketing Platform seamlessly connects brand and... ...advertising and marketing channels. Engineering at StackAdapt: As an Engineer... .... You will work with large data sets and have exposure to... ...succeed. We're seeking a Senior Full Stack Engineer to help...SeniorSoftwareLocal areaRemote workWork from homeHome officeFlexible hours
$104k - $123.5k per year
...second, the AI-powered StackAdapt Marketing Platform seamlessly connects brand and... ...advertising and marketing channels. As a Senior Quality Engineer in Quality Infrastructure at... ...deliver scalable testing solutions based on data-driven insights. Today, our engineering...SeniorSoftwareLocal areaRemote workWork from homeHome office
Do you want to receive more vacancies?
Subscribe and receive similar vacancies to Senior Software Engineer - Data Platform. Be the first to apply!
- software developer remote Canada
- software engineer - ai machine learning Canada
- software engineer salary in canada Canada
- software developer internship Canada
- software developer Canada
- ingénieur développement informatique c++ Canada
- software developer summer internship Canada
- software engineer part time Canada
- software engineer - computer Canada
- ingénieur logiciel Canada

